The benefits of Virtual IOP for residents of Thayne are numerous. First and foremost, these programs allow individuals to maintain their commitments to work, school, and family while participating in structured therapy sessions. With tailored approaches that include evidence-based therapies such as CBT, DBT, and trauma-informed care, individuals can expect effective treatment for conditions like depression, anxiety, PTSD, substance use disorders, and more—all from the comfort of their homes.
Getting started with a Virtual IOP is easy. Programs typically offer 9-20 hours of therapy weekly, consisting of individual, group, and family sessions led by licensed professionals.
